Biological Activity: JP-163-16 is a NF-κB RelA/p65 PROTAC degrader that recruits CRBN. JP-163-16 selectively induces RelA/p65 degradation via the ubiquitin-proteasome pathway, exerts cytotoxicity and induces apoptosis in cancer cells, while showing low toxicity to non-malignant lymphocytes. JP-163-16 can be used for the research of chronic lymphocytic leukemia, triple-negative breast cancer and multiple myeloma[1].
